Isn't cost per mile based on both mpg and depreciation (as well as some other factors eg. insurance, road tax etc.)
I see depreciation a long term cost which isn't noticed until the car is sold. On the other hand mpg is relvant for the day to day driving so tends to considered more important as you feel it on the pocket throughout the ownership of the car.If you found my comment helpful, please click the 'Thanks' button below :T0 -
